Preview of Caterpillar Number of the Day

Caterpillar Number of the Day

This Number of the Day activity can be used repeatedly for students to develop their flexibility with number and place value. Students write, represent and order numbers. This task is aligned with the Australian Curriculum for Year 2 and Common Core Standards for Grade 2. The packet includes: Instructions for use Three worksheets and samples of varying difficulty One blank worksheet for individualised program

Preview of Number Bonds to 100 and Change from $1.00

Number Bonds to 100 and Change from $1.00

These are Mathematics tasks that can be used with students to support mental strategies for number bonds to 100. This is an important skill for students to develop as it assists with mental computation of two and three digit numbers. It is also helpful in everyday life when students are calculating how much change they will receive from a whole dollar amount.
